Who we are
Global Ports has been established by Simon Francis. He has over 15 years experience in the chartering of dry cargo vessels having worked for several ship owners including Stephenson Clarke Shipping, Mosvold Bulk Chartering, Levelseas and Gearbulk (UK) Ltd.
Global Ports has had the assistance of Gulf Agency Company and many other
local port agents. They have helped in building the database of port disbursements
and port information. These companies provide invaluable support in ensuring
that the data is both up to date and accurate.
